摘要
This thesis is to approach license-plate location using Sobel mask operator for license-plate location. This thesis consists of three main parts. The first part is to gray use HSI transform and cut image to reduce image scan time. The second part is to use Sobel edge function and use scan line scanning image to find license-plate. The third part is to locate and extract the license-plate. The last step is license plate to through 2D Haar Discrete Wavelet Transform two times, after transform only selected LL low-frequency parts and will the data arrange into a row when license plate the feature values. The experimental result can be high location rate. Hence, Sobel edge image is a good each of methods.
